Within these ancient walls whispers the legacy of Syekh Nawawi. Masjid Jami An-Nawawi stands before you a testament to faith and perseverance. This mosque in Tanara Serang Banten is more than just bricks and mortar. It is a living link to a revered scholar.

Syekh Nawawi Al-Bantani a prominent figure of the 19th century. He was born in 1813. He established this mosque alongside his home and pesantren a religious school. He dedicated his life to spreading Islam. He faced intimidation from the Dutch colonial government. This forced him to eventually leave for Mecca. There he became an Imam at the Masjidil Haram. He also authored over 115 books on Islamic studies. Even after his death in 1897 his influence resonated throughout Indonesia.

The Masjid Jami An-Nawawi itself has an unclear construction date. However based on Syekh Nawawi’s birth year it was likely built sometime between the 1840s and 1860s. The mosque’s construction reflects a blend of traditional Javanese architecture and Islamic design. It’s a quiet reminder of a time when faith was a powerful force in the face of adversity.

After Syekh Nawawi’s departure his nephew Kyai Arsyad Gasir oversaw the mosque and pesantren. He initiated the first renovation. This involved replacing older materials with brick and cement. Four pillars supporting the mosque were built during his leadership. These symbolize the four close companions of the Prophet Muhammad. Legend says Kyai Arsyad fasted for 40 days before erecting them.

Sadly the original well used for ablutions is no longer there. However a small pond near the mihrab the prayer niche remains. This too is associated with Kyai Arsyad’s time.
